Arthritis gloves are specially designed gloves that provide support and relief for individuals suffering from arthritis. They help reduce pain and stiffness in the hands while improving grip and dexterity.

If you or a loved one is living with arthritis, you know how challenging daily tasks can become due to pain and stiffness in the hands. Arthritis gloves are a practical solution designed to provide comfort and support. These gloves are not just ordinary fashion gloves; they are specifically crafted to alleviate symptoms associated with arthritis.

Here’s why arthritis gloves are essential for anyone dealing with this condition:
  • Pain Relief: The compression offered by these gloves can significantly reduce pain and swelling.
  • Improved Grip: Many arthritis gloves feature textured surfaces to enhance grip, making it easier to hold objects.
  • Increased Mobility: By providing warmth and support, these gloves can help improve flexibility in the fingers.
  • Stylish Options: Available in various designs, arthritis gloves can be both functional and fashionable, allowing you to maintain your style while managing your condition.
Choosing the right pair of arthritis gloves can make a world of difference. Look for gloves that offer adequate compression, a comfortable fit, and breathable materials.
